2 Problems with that:

1) Zotac GeForce GTX280 - Swap it for an HD4870 or heck, even 2 and Crossfire them. Or better yet, wait for the HD2870X2. If you must go with a nVidia card, get from EVGA and get the 9800X2, better bang for the buck.
2) Quad-cores aren't for gaming - Get an E3110 and OC that beast.

As far as memory goes Corsair, OCZ, G.Skill are ll good brands. Somebody else can chim in with other trustworthy brands.

I would say go with Vista, you get DX10.

There are a couple 10k RPMs out there, if you can get it, go for it. It will be faster than a 7200RPM, but I don't know how much of it you will notice.

You're also forgetting a DVD/CD drive, PSU, and case.
